Exegesis

The clause syndoulos sou eimi {σύνδουλός σού εἰμι | sýndoulos soú eimí} identifies the speaker as a “fellow servant,” and is coordinated with the genitival phrase tōn adelphōn sou tōn echóntōn tēn martyrían Iēsoû {τῶν ἀδελφῶν σου τῶν ἐχόντων τὴν μαρτυρίαν Ἰησοῦ | tōn adelphōn sou tōn echóntōn tēn martyrían Iēsoû}, where the articular participle echóntōn forms a relative idea “who have the testimony of Jesus.” This establishes solidarity between the angelic speaker and human believers.

In contextRevelation 19:10

And I fell before his feet to worship him. But he says to me, “See that you do not do this; I am a fellow servant with you and with your brothers who have the testimony of Jesus . Worship God , for the testimony of Jesus is the spirit of prophecy.”
